1. Failure mode 1, web crippling below the stiffener:
Yielding in the web below the bottom of the stiffener
with or without excessive yielding in the stiffener
led to the web crippling failure mode and was seen
in case of all half-depth stiffeners where the load was
applied through a plate. It was also seen in the case of
specimens with thick half-depth stiffeners subjected to
concentric loading through a roller. Figures 4 and 5
show test specimens that failed in this mode.
2. Failure mode 2, local stiffener crippling: This occurred
in beams with thin to moderately thick half-depth
stiffener under concentric loading through a roller. It
was also noted in all specimens subjected to eccentric
roller loads. In this failure mode, one of the stiffeners
crippled with either some or no crippling in adjacent
web. Figures 6 and 7 show test specimens that failed in
this mode.
3. Failure mode 3, global stiffener crippling: This was
found to occur in all specimens with deep stiffeners,
subjected to concentric loads through a roller or an
I-beam. In this failure mode, a cross-section comprised
of both stiffeners and part of the web on each
side of the stiffeners crippled together. Figures 8 and 9
show test specimens that failed in this mode.
It is worth noting that web crippling below the stiffeners
(failure mode 1) occurred where webs had half-depth stiffeners.
This type of failure, however, was not seen in webs
with three-quarters-depth stiffeners. This observation led to
one of the important conclusions and recommendations of
this paper.
